Comprehending Austin self storage prices helps you spending plan efficiently and prevent overpaying for space you do not require. Storage expenses in Austin vary significantly based upon location, system size, features, and seasonal demand. This detailed prices guide from AAA Storage's Austin facilities breaks down real storage expenses, explains rates aspects, and reveals techniques for discovering affordable Austin storage near me.
Austin storage prices reflect the city's fast growth and diverse neighborhoods, with costs differing based on proximity to downtown, local demand, and facility amenities. Little systems suitable for closet overflow or seasonal products begin as low as $29 month-to-month in rural areas, while premium downtown facilities might charge $75 for the same space.
The most popular unit sizes in Austin variety from 5x10 to 10x20, with rates spanning from $55 to $329 monthly depending on place and features. Climate-controlled systems command premium prices but show essential for securing personal belongings from Texas heat and humidity. Ground-level drive-up systems offer convenience at moderate costs, while upper-floor interior units frequently provide the very best value for budget-conscious occupants.
Central Austin locations near downtown and the University of Texas command premium prices due to high demand and limited schedule. These city centers serve apartment or condo residents and trainees who pay extra for distance. Alternatively, rural locations in locations like Pflugerville, Georgetown, and Dripping Springs offer more competitive rates with the trade-off of longer driving time.
The Dripping Springs place provides a few of the most competitive rates due to available land and lower home expenses, while centers closer to Austin's core charge more reflecting greater operational costs. Smart storage buyers frequently discover that driving an additional 10-15 minutes to suburban facilities saves $20-50 monthly without compromising quality or security.

Climate-controlled storage in Austin generally includes 20-30% to base storage rates, translating to $15-50 month-to-month depending upon system size. This premium buys defense from temperature extremes that routinely exceed 100F in summer and humidity levels that foster mold and mildew growth.
The worth proposition of climate-controlled Austin storage near me becomes clear when thinking about replacement expenses for harmed products. A single destroyed leather sofa or deformed wood dining set expenses even more than years of climate control premiums. Lots of Austin locals at first withstand the added expense but transform to climate-controlled units after experiencing heat damage to saved possessions.
